The Kwara State Government has distributed learning materials to one hundred and twenty-seven (127) newly admitted students of Government Technical College, Ilorin for 2025/2026 academic session,

 

Speaking during the distribution of the learning materials in Ilorin, the state Commissioner for Education and Human Capital Development, Dr. Lawal Olohungbebe, said the intervention was funded by the Federal Government through the Federal Ministry of Education in partnership with the Kwara State Ministry of Education .

 

Dr. Olohungbebe, who was represented by the Director, Human Capital Development, Victoria Ajide, said the materials would improve learning, support practical training as well as prepare students with skills required for employment, entrepreneurship and national development.

 

According to him , the intervention reflected the state government commitment to developing skilled manpower through sustained investment in technical and vocational education,

 

In his remarks,  the Principal of the College, Mr. Sulaiman Abdulrafiu, described the intervention as the first of its kind in the institution and a major boost to teaching.

 

He thanked the state government for facilitating the programme, while commending the federal government for supporting technical education in Kwara State.

 

In his comment on behalf of the parents, Mallam Hadi Asileke, described the intervention as timely and beneficial to students pursuing technical and vocational education.

 

He urged the beneficiaries to use the materials responsibly and appealed for improved workshops, classrooms and modern equipment to strengthen practical training.

 

Each beneficiary received uniforms, workshop kits, identity cards, textbooks, exercise books, drawing materials, calculators, mathematical sets and refunded Parent Teacher Association charges.
